The figures are positioned against a backdrop of turquoise and yellow hues, which contribute to the overall sense of warmth and energy. Below them lies a profusion of rounded shapes painted in shades of pink and gold. These forms could be interpreted as fruits or vegetables, possibly representing abundance or sustenance. The artist’s use of thick, visible brushstrokes creates texture and dynamism throughout the piece.
The compositions arrangement suggests a focus on human connection and shared experience. The close proximity of the figures, combined with their animated expressions, implies a sense of camaraderie or affection. The surrounding forms seem to amplify this feeling, creating an atmosphere of celebration and joy. There is a playful quality to the work; the exaggerated features and bold colors contribute to a lighthearted tone.
The painting’s subtexts might explore themes of community, cultural identity, and the power of human interaction. The artists choice of color palette and simplified forms could be seen as an attempt to convey universal emotions and experiences, transcending specific cultural or historical contexts. Ultimately, the artwork invites viewers to contemplate the significance of connection and shared moments in a world often characterized by isolation and division.
